Overnight Baked Banana French Toast Casserole Recipe
- Total Time: 1 hr
- Yield: 8 servings 1x
- Diet: Vegetarian
Description
Waking up to the heavenly aroma of an Overnight Baked Banana French Toast Casserole is like being wrapped in a warm hug on a chilly morning.
Ingredients
- 1 lb sourdough or French bread, cut into chunks
- 8 large eggs
- 2 cups milk (whole or 2%)
- 1/2 cup heavy whipping cream
- 1/2 cup sugar
- 1/4 cup light brown sugar
- 2 tsp vanilla extract
- 1 1/2 tsp ground cinnamon
- 6–7 medium bananas, chopped
Streusel Topping
- 3/4 cup all-purpose flour
- 3/4 cup firmly packed brown sugar
- 1 tsp cinnamon
- 1/2 cup salted butter, cut into pieces
Instructions
- Grease a 9×13-inch casserole dish well.
- In a large bowl, whisk together eggs, milk, cream, sugar, brown sugar, vanilla, and cinnamon until smooth.
- Add bread chunks to a separate bowl and pour the egg mixture over them.
- Gently stir in chopped bananas, ensuring the bread is thoroughly coated.
- Transfer mixture into the prepared casserole dish, spreading evenly.
- Cover and refrigerate overnight.
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(176°C) the next morning.
- Bake the casserole for 35–40 minutes until set and lightly golden.
- Mix flour, brown sugar, cinnamon, and butter for the streusel topping.
- Near the end of baking, sprinkle the topping over the casserole and return to the oven for an additional 5 minutes.
- Serve warm with your favorite toppings.
Notes
- Use sturdy, day-old bread like sourdough to prevent sogginess.
- Ensure even soaking for a balanced texture.

Tips for the Best Overnight Baked Banana French Toast Casserole Every Time
- Use sturdy, day-old bread like sourdough to prevent sogginess.
- Ensure even soaking for a balanced texture.
- Flip the bread pieces to coat entirely.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Don’t over-soak the bread; it should absorb but not fall apart.
- Avoid rushing the baking process—a lower temperature helps set the custard properly.
Easy Ways to Customize Your Dish
- Add berries or chopped nuts for a different flavor profile.
- Experiment with spices like nutmeg or ginger.
- Try a cream cheese layer for added richness.
